From 0b5332521c37fec6518f87c6a6c93d147d060c35 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Stig=20Bj=C3=B8rlykke?= Date: Fri, 8 Jul 2016 09:45:26 +0200 Subject: p1: Add BuiltInEncodedInformationTypes.telex M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it This is for completeness. Change-Id: Id89f649aa836dd011f0967cdbdc905916b4d2182 Reviewed-on: https://code.wireshark.org/review/16334 Reviewed-by: Stig Bjørlykke --- epan/dissectors/asn1/p1/MTSAbstractService.asn | 2 +- epan/dissectors/packet-p1.c | 6 ++++++ 2 files changed, 7 insertions(+), 1 deletion(-) diff --git a/epan/dissectors/asn1/p1/MTSAbstractService.asn b/epan/dissectors/asn1/p1/MTSAbstractService.asn index 986e198da3..bde1b9501a 100644 --- a/epan/dissectors/asn1/p1/MTSAbstractService.asn +++ b/epan/dissectors/asn1/p1/MTSAbstractService.asn @@ -2304,7 +2304,7 @@ EncodedInformationTypes ::= [APPLICATION 5] SET { -- Built-in Encoded Information Types BuiltInEncodedInformationTypes ::= BIT STRING { - unknown(0), ia5-text(2), g3-facsimile(3), g4-class-1(4), teletex(5), + unknown(0), telex(1), ia5-text(2), g3-facsimile(3), g4-class-1(4), teletex(5), videotex(6), voice(7), sfd(8), mixed-mode(9) }(SIZE (0..ub-built-in-encoded-information-types)) diff --git a/epan/dissectors/packet-p1.c b/epan/dissectors/packet-p1.c index 5fa2f90bf9..855237aebd 100644 --- a/epan/dissectors/packet-p1.c +++ b/epan/dissectors/packet-p1.c @@ -600,6 +600,7 @@ static int hf_p1_PhysicalDeliveryModes_counter_collection_with_telex_advice = -1 static int hf_p1_PhysicalDeliveryModes_counter_collection_with_teletex_advice = -1; static int hf_p1_PhysicalDeliveryModes_bureau_fax_delivery = -1; static int hf_p1_BuiltInEncodedInformationTypes_unknown = -1; +static int hf_p1_BuiltInEncodedInformationTypes_telex = -1; static int hf_p1_BuiltInEncodedInformationTypes_ia5_text = -1; static int hf_p1_BuiltInEncodedInformationTypes_g3_facsimile = -1; static int hf_p1_BuiltInEncodedInformationTypes_g4_class_1 = -1; @@ -2336,6 +2337,7 @@ dissect_p1_MTAOriginatorName(gboolean implicit_tag _U_, tvbuff_t *tvb _U_, int o static const asn_namedbit BuiltInEncodedInformationTypes_bits[] = { { 0, &hf_p1_BuiltInEncodedInformationTypes_unknown, -1, -1, "unknown", NULL }, + { 1, &hf_p1_BuiltInEncodedInformationTypes_telex, -1, -1, "telex", NULL }, { 2, &hf_p1_BuiltInEncodedInformationTypes_ia5_text, -1, -1, "ia5-text", NULL }, { 3, &hf_p1_BuiltInEncodedInformationTypes_g3_facsimile, -1, -1, "g3-facsimile", NULL }, { 4, &hf_p1_BuiltInEncodedInformationTypes_g4_class_1, -1, -1, "g4-class-1", NULL }, @@ -10753,6 +10755,10 @@ void proto_register_p1(void) { { "unknown", "p1.unknown", FT_BOOLEAN, 8, NULL, 0x80, NULL, HFILL }}, + { &hf_p1_BuiltInEncodedInformationTypes_telex, + { "telex", "p1.telex", + FT_BOOLEAN, 8, NULL, 0x40, + NULL, HFILL }}, { &hf_p1_BuiltInEncodedInformationTypes_ia5_text, { "ia5-text", "p1.ia5-text", FT_BOOLEAN, 8, NULL, 0x20, -- cgit v1.2.3